dolphin/Source/Core/Core
Michael M ebc547030d BootManager: RestoreSYSCONF without resetting all other config
This was causing an issue where DolphinQt couldn't save graphics options
(DolphinWX doesn't hit this code path), because this function was being
called before the in-memory config was flushed to disk.

With this PR, the in-memory config isn't reset, and only SYSCONF-related
variables may get changed.
2017-11-19 17:17:59 -08:00
..
Boot CommonTitles: Add a named constant for IOS TIDs 2017-10-24 11:41:55 +02:00
Config VideoConfig: Make AspectMode an enum class 2017-11-18 23:17:56 -05:00
ConfigLoaders Move XFB settings in DTM header back to where they were 2017-11-19 19:03:03 +01:00
Debugger DebugInterface: Rename InsertBLR to Patch 2017-10-05 20:22:16 +02:00
DSP DSP: Fix a missing mask for the predscale register 2017-09-24 20:48:29 +02:00
FifoPlayer Qt: Implement FIFO Player 2017-11-19 22:06:32 +01:00
HLE Core: Remove unnecessary includes 2017-06-15 18:52:22 -04:00
HW GCPadEmu: only connected if default device connected 2017-11-19 16:07:00 +01:00
IOS Merge pull request #5943 from leoetlino/features 2017-11-19 21:43:54 +01:00
PowerPC JitArm64: Inline GP check in Cleanup. 2017-11-18 17:43:38 +01:00
ActionReplay.cpp ActionReplay: Fix logging in Subtype_AddCode 2017-10-06 13:17:15 +00:00
ActionReplay.h
Analytics.cpp VideoConfig: Make StereoMode an enum class 2017-11-18 23:19:53 -05:00
Analytics.h ControllerEmu: Separate ControlGroup from ControllerEmu 2017-02-09 18:18:52 -05:00
ARDecrypt.cpp do not assign in conditional statements 2017-06-07 20:09:44 -07:00
ARDecrypt.h Common: Move byte swapping utilities into their own header 2017-03-03 17:18:18 -05:00
BootManager.cpp BootManager: RestoreSYSCONF without resetting all other config 2017-11-19 17:17:59 -08:00
BootManager.h Boot: Clean up the boot code 2017-06-06 16:27:52 +02:00
CMakeLists.txt IOS: Rename MemoryValues to VersionInfo 2017-08-23 14:44:51 +02:00
CommonTitles.h CommonTitles: Add a named constant for IOS TIDs 2017-10-24 11:41:55 +02:00
ConfigManager.cpp [UI] Remove fullscreen resolution UI. 2017-11-17 13:05:50 -08:00
ConfigManager.h Remove "Force Console as NTSC-J" 2017-11-06 08:23:30 +01:00
Core.cpp Video Common: Improve texture dumping to work with fifoci and 2017-11-17 22:11:32 -06:00
Core.h Core: SetOnStoppedCallback -> SetOnStateChangedCallback 2017-09-13 17:30:18 -07:00
Core.vcxproj IOS: Rename MemoryValues to VersionInfo 2017-08-23 14:44:51 +02:00
Core.vcxproj.filters IOS: Rename MemoryValues to VersionInfo 2017-08-23 14:44:51 +02:00
CoreTiming.cpp Merge pull request #5973 from ligfx/renamefifoqueue 2017-11-19 13:51:22 +01:00
CoreTiming.h JitArm64: Implement timer SPRs 2017-04-25 09:20:09 +01:00
DSPEmulator.cpp Core: Remove unnecessary includes 2017-06-15 18:52:22 -04:00
DSPEmulator.h
ec_wii.cpp EcWii: Add function to get the backup key 2017-07-21 17:42:59 +08:00
ec_wii.h EcWii: Add function to get the backup key 2017-07-21 17:42:59 +08:00
GeckoCode.cpp Core: Remove unnecessary includes 2017-06-15 18:52:22 -04:00
GeckoCode.h
GeckoCodeConfig.cpp Common: Add HttpRequest to simplify HTTP requests 2017-06-13 12:52:31 +02:00
GeckoCodeConfig.h Move GeckoCodeDiag download logic to GeckoCodeConfig 2017-04-05 12:48:35 -07:00
Host.h DolphinWX: Add a progress dialog host command 2017-07-30 12:38:48 +10:00
HotkeyManager.cpp Remove unused GCPadStatus.err 2017-11-19 16:01:07 +01:00
HotkeyManager.h Add 'immediate xfb' which reduces xfb latency at the cost of graphical errors 2017-11-17 22:11:30 -06:00
MachineContext.h Initial support for Haiku. 2017-03-27 23:46:19 -04:00
MemoryWatcher.cpp
MemoryWatcher.h
MemTools.cpp JitInterface: Convert includes into forward declarations where applicable 2017-03-02 13:20:29 -05:00
MemTools.h
Movie.cpp Move XFB settings in DTM header back to where they were 2017-11-19 19:03:03 +01:00
Movie.h Move XFB settings in DTM header back to where they were 2017-11-19 19:03:03 +01:00
NetPlayClient.cpp Add GCPadStatus.isConnected boolean 2017-11-19 16:01:08 +01:00
NetPlayClient.h Rename Common::FifoQueue to Common::SPSCQueue 2017-08-23 17:00:52 -07:00
NetPlayProto.h NetPlayClient/Server: apply Parameter Object pattern to traversal parameters 2017-08-13 18:50:52 -07:00
NetPlayServer.cpp Add GCPadStatus.isConnected boolean 2017-11-19 16:01:08 +01:00
NetPlayServer.h Rename Common::FifoQueue to Common::SPSCQueue 2017-08-23 17:00:52 -07:00
PatchEngine.cpp Core: Remove unnecessary includes 2017-06-15 18:52:22 -04:00
PatchEngine.h PatchEngine: Add Reload() function 2017-04-09 14:02:33 +01:00
State.cpp Fix DTK audio not working after loading a savestate 2017-11-06 09:15:14 +01:00
State.h Frame: Remove callback function prototypes from header 2017-04-03 06:34:36 -04:00
TitleDatabase.cpp When NAND is damaged, show title names from save files 2017-11-03 23:17:36 +01:00
TitleDatabase.h When NAND is damaged, show title names from save files 2017-11-03 23:17:36 +01:00
WiiRoot.cpp Core: Remove useless ShutdownWiiRoot calls 2017-06-10 20:00:43 +02:00
WiiRoot.h
WiiUtils.cpp WiiUtils: Be more explicit about packing. 2017-11-05 10:52:37 +01:00
WiiUtils.h Boot: Install WADs temporarily 2017-10-24 11:41:55 +02:00